Statutory Compliance Overview

Arkansas Labor Code & FLSA Authority

Official AR Department of Labor Portal

Statutory Citation: A.C.A. § 11-4-210

Arkansas minimum wage is $11.00/hr ($2.63 tipped direct rate). Applies to employers of 4 or more employees. FLSA 40-hour weekly overtime rules apply.

Employee Statutory Rights (AR)

  • Statutory minimum wage of $11.00/hr for non-tipped workers.
  • Direct cash wage of $2.63/hr for tipped employees.
  • 1.5x regular pay for hours over 40 per workweek.

Employer Mandatory Obligations (AR)

  • § Pay non-exempt staff at least semi-monthly.
  • § Maintain timecard records for at least 3 years.
  • § Make up tip credit shortfalls below $11.00/hr.

FLSA & AR Overtime Exemption Checklist

Determine if an employee is legally exempt from overtime under state and federal law

Earns at least $844/week ($43,888/yr federal minimum) or state higher threshold (e.g. CA $66,560/yr).

Primary duty involves managing business operations, directing 2+ staff, or exercising independent judgment.

Receives a predetermined, non-deductible salary regardless of quality or quantity of weekly work.
